Abstract: "Speculative execution of code is becoming a key technique for enhancing the performance of pipeline processors. In this work we study schemes that predict the execution path of a program based on the history of branch executions. Building on previous work, we present a model for analyzing the effective speedup from pipelining using various schemes for speculative execution. We follow this with stochastic analyses of various speculative execution schemes. Finally, we conclude with simulations covering several of the settings we study."
